FlagUS Slamming The Yellowmouths!

Got an early start from the "Lakehouse" with my well seasoned crew incuding Clayton "Slayer" Breaux, Andy "Cat Daddy" Rulf, Gary "I got another double" Anderson and trusty deckhand Capt Brady "Boyeee" Giroir. Years and years of experience on the big 26 ft. Pathfinder so we knew with all that knowlege that it would be a good day on the DU!. We arrived at our first stop and this crew had fish coming in the boat before I had chance to lower the trolling motor. Talk about fish assassins!! Those guys had 40 fish in the big Kysek before I picked up a rod. The water was gin clear and the trout were eating up in a frenzy. The only thing slowing us down was Andy playing with the seacats as he loves catching a variety of fish. But I'll give him the credit as the "machine" was running on all cylinders. The president of C-World , Clayton "Slayer" Breaux lived up to his reputation as the trout guru catching doubles on just about every cast! It didnt take very long to ice up 125 beautiful trout with this crew! The fishing was fast & furious to say the least with the crew complementing each other on their catch and an occassional "Boyeee" outburst from Capt Brady(about every 5 minutes) lol.. Wedgetail Mullets and LSU chubs did the trick on the double rigs with chicken on A chain and purple/chartreuse the best colors. It was an awesome bite with great conditions and one really enjoys an outing like this as it seldom happens not often enough!
